SNMP(简单网络管理协议)是一种用于监控和管理网络设备的标准互联网协议

SNMP(简单网络管理协议)是一种用于监控和管理网络设备的标准互联网协议,它允许网络管理员远程监测和控制网络设备,例如路由器、交换机和其他关键网络组件。

以下是对SNMP的详细介绍:

  1. 起源和发展:SNMP最初名为SGMP(简单网关监控协议),由IETF的研究小组提出。在SGMP的基础上增加了新的管理信息结构和管理信息库(MIB),使得该协议功能更加全面。它旨在保持简单性和扩展性,包含数据库类型、应用层协议和相关文档。
  2. 基本组件:SNMP主要由三部分组成,即管理站(Manager)、代理(Agent)和管理信息库(MIB)。管理站是监控和管理网络设备的软件应用程序,代理则是运行在被管理设备上的软件模块,管理信息库则包含了被管理设备的标准管理信息。
  3. 工作原理:SNMP使用轮询机制来监测网络状态,管理站定期向代理发送请求并接收响应,从而获取设备的状态信息。此外,当网络中出现特定事件时,代理还可以主动发送消息(称为Traps)给管理站,以便及时通知管理员。
  4. 通信方式:SNMP基于用户数据报协议(UDP)进行通信,因此它能够被大多数网络设备支持。由于UDP是一个无连接的协议,所以SNMP也继承了这一特性,简化了它的实现和部署过程。
  5. 应用场景:由于其简单且易于实现的特点,SNMP特别适合于小型、快速、低价格环境的网络管理需求。它广泛应用于TCP/IP网络中,帮助网络管理员进行故障排查和性能监控。
    管理信息库(MIB)是一个结构化的集合,它包含了网络设备或系统的各种被管理对象及其属性

管理信息库(MIB)是网络管理系统中一个至关重要的组成部分,它允许管理员监控和控制网络设备和服务的状态。以下是对MIB的详细介绍:

  1. 被管对象的集合: MIB 是由多个被管对象组成的集合,这些对象代表了网络中的资源,如路由器、交换机、服务器等。每个被管对象都包含一组可由管理程序读写的控制和状态信息。
  2. 虚拟的信息存储器: 这些被管对象构成了一个虚拟的信息存储库,即MIB。它为网络管理系统提供了一种方式来访问和管理网络中的各个元素。
  3. 通信桥梁: MIB 作为网络管理系统(NMS)与代理(Agent)之间沟通的桥梁,使得网管软件能够与设备进行标准化对接。NMS可以读取或设置MIB库中对象的值,以实现对网络设备的监控和管理。
  4. 基于SNMP的网络管理: 在基于简单网络管理协议(SNMP)的网络管理中,MIB 是通过该协议可以访问的信息集合。网络管理中的资源以对象的形式表示,每个对象代表被管资源的某一方面的属性。
  5. 数据结构: MIB 提供了一个树型结构,这个结构展示了所有可能的被管理对象的数据结构。这种结构有助于组织和识别不同的管理信息。
  6. 唯一标识OID: 在 SNMP 中,MIB 是以树形结构组织的,每个节点称为对象标识符(OID)。这些OID用于唯一标识每个管理对象,使其能够在通信双方之间被准确识别。

拓扑结构(Topology)是指网络中设备(如计算机、服务器、交换机、路由器等)之间的物理或逻辑连接方式。拓扑结构决定了数据在网络中的传输路径,直接影响网络的性能、可靠性和可扩展性。以下是常见的网络拓扑结构及其特点:


一、常见网络拓扑结构

1. 总线型拓扑(Bus Topology)
  • 结构:所有设备连接到一条共享的通信线路(总线)。
  • 特点
    • 简单、成本低。
    • 单点故障可能导致整个网络瘫痪。
    • 数据冲突较多,性能随设备增加而下降。
  • 应用场景:早期局域网(如10Base2以太网)。
2. 星型拓扑(Star Topology)
  • 结构:所有设备连接到一个中心节点(如交换机或集线器)。
  • 特点
    • 易于安装和管理。
    • 中心节点故障会导致整个网络瘫痪。
    • 设备之间通信需要通过中心节点。
  • 应用场景:现代局域网(如以太网、Wi-Fi)。
3. 环型拓扑(Ring Topology)
  • 结构:设备连接成一个闭合环,数据沿环单向或双向传输。
  • 特点
    • 数据传输有序,延迟可预测。
    • 单点故障可能影响整个网络。
    • 扩展性较差。
  • 应用场景:令牌环网络(如IBM Token Ring)。
4. 网状拓扑(Mesh Topology)
  • 结构:设备之间有多条直接连接路径。
  • 类型
    • 全网状拓扑:每个设备都与其他所有设备直接连接。
    • 部分网状拓扑:部分设备之间直接连接。
  • 特点
    • 高可靠性,单点故障不影响整体网络。
    • 成本高,布线复杂。
  • 应用场景:互联网骨干网、无线Mesh网络。
5. 树型拓扑(Tree Topology)
  • 结构:层次化结构,结合了总线型和星型拓扑的特点。
  • 特点
    • 易于扩展,适合大规模网络。
    • 根节点故障会影响下层网络。
  • 应用场景:企业网络、校园网络。
6. 混合型拓扑(Hybrid Topology)
  • 结构:结合多种拓扑结构(如星型+总线型、星型+环型)。
  • 特点
    • 灵活性强,可根据需求设计。
    • 管理复杂度较高。
  • 应用场景:复杂的企业网络、数据中心。

二、拓扑结构的选择因素

  1. 成本:总线型和星型拓扑成本较低,网状拓扑成本较高。
  2. 可靠性:网状拓扑可靠性最高,总线型和星型拓扑较低。
  3. 可扩展性:树型和混合型拓扑易于扩展,环型拓扑扩展性较差。
  4. 性能:网状拓扑性能最优,总线型拓扑性能随设备增加而下降。
  5. 管理复杂度:星型拓扑易于管理,网状拓扑管理复杂。

三、物理拓扑与逻辑拓扑

  1. 物理拓扑

    • 指网络中设备的实际物理连接方式。
    • 例如:电缆的布线方式、设备的位置等。
  2. 逻辑拓扑

    • 指数据在网络中的传输路径,可能与物理拓扑不同。
    • 例如:在物理星型拓扑中,逻辑拓扑可能是总线型(如以太网)。

四、拓扑结构的应用场景

  1. 小型网络

    • 星型拓扑:适合家庭、小型办公室。
    • 总线型拓扑:适合早期小型局域网。
  2. 中型网络

    • 树型拓扑:适合企业、校园网络。
    • 环型拓扑:适合特定工业环境。
  3. 大型网络

    • 网状拓扑:适合互联网骨干网、数据中心。
    • 混合型拓扑:适合复杂的企业网络。

五、拓扑结构的未来发展趋势

  1. 软件定义网络(SDN)
    • 通过软件动态调整逻辑拓扑,提高网络灵活性。
  2. 无线Mesh网络
    • 在无线环境中实现高可靠性的网状拓扑。
  3. 边缘计算
    • 在边缘节点部署分布式拓扑,减少数据传输延迟。
  4. 绿色网络
    • 优化拓扑结构以降低能耗。

总结

拓扑结构是网络设计的基础,不同的拓扑结构适用于不同的应用场景和需求。随着网络规模的扩大和技术的发展,拓扑结构也在不断演进,以满足高性能、高可靠性和灵活性的需求。选择合适的拓扑结构对于构建高效、稳定的网络至关重要。

在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Bol5261

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值